2 years ago, tonya528
Hidden costs
Hidden expenses around every corner. You pay annually just to be asked questions. This is supposed to include a “free” book but even if you only have a few entries they will spread them out over more than the small free limit of 30 pages resulting in a charge. Then you’ll be asked to pay a fairly high shipping fee for something that can fit in an envelope and takes a month to get to you. Lastly, if you want to take your text and pictures and memories, they will charge you to export your own memories. I wanted my book to include my child’s entire first year, so I took us to complete, so I had to pay for two worth of subscription. At the basic rate, this is more than $80. Plus, there’s no way to get a free book unless you only want it to include a couple so I had to pay for the book and then I had to pay high shipping and and I thought I might want to print another book later and they need to keep my journal entries. At the end of the day I paid over $100 for a 36 page book that barely includes a handful of memories. Very disappointed. Would not recommend.

5 years ago, annab916
Way overpriced for what you get.
You would think that after paying the $35 annual fee, there would be some sort of discount on actually purchasing the books. My book for the first six months alone is going to cost $91. So essentially for the first year of my daughter’s life, I’m going to be spending over $200 which is sort of insane for a baby book. It’s a good concept but the prompt questions are totally random and tend to repeat. There are also little to no questions based on age/milestones. So I’m basically making all of my own entries which is fine except for the fact that I’m not exactly sure what I’m paying $200 for other than a photo book which I can get much cheaper with a service like Shutterfly that will offer discounts. As a busy mom of two, I love the concept of Queepsake but the value here is way lacking.
